Subdivision 1.Postsecondary students.

(a)As used in this subdivision, the terms "qualified person" and "qualified student" have the same meaning and include:
(1)any student at a postsecondary educational institution who is ordered into active military service, as defined in section190.05, subdivision 5; and
(2)a veteran, as defined in section197.447, who has a service-connected disability as certified by the United States Department of Veterans Affairs, who is a student at a postsecondary educational institution, and whose service-connected medical condition or medical treatment requirements reasonably prevent the person's attendance at or progress in part or all of the person's higher educational training or studies at any given time.
